Description from the seller
This bonbon tray is a refined object of Italian silverware, produced by the historic workshop Zaramella Argenti of Padua. Producer: The hallmark 30 PD officially identifies the master silversmiths F.lli Zaramella (Bruno and Cesare Zaramella), active in Padua since 1948.Materiale: The indication 800 shows that the object is composed of 80% pure silver and 20% other metals (usually copper), a standard alloy very common for Italian tableware objects of the 20th century.Design: The piece features a typical beaded or lobed finish with a hand-hammered surface, a classic style that recalls the organic shapes of a flower or a shell. MEASUREMENTS : WIDTH: 14.7 cm. DEPTH: 13 cm. HEIGHT : 7.2 cm. WEIGHT : 159.56 Grammi. METAL: Silver 800/1000. OBJECT INTENDED FOR CONNOISSEURS
